Post Medieval Silver Fede Ring with Clasped Hands
Circa 17th century A.D. A silver mani in fede ring featuring an expanded bezel designed as crudely engraved clasped hands with collared sleeves. 2.84 grams, 21.63 mm overall, 18.93 mm internal diameter (approximate size British R, USA 8 1/2, Europe 18 3/4, Japan 18) (3/4 in.). Acquired in the late 1990s-2000.Property of an East London gentleman. The 'hands clasped in faith' imagery represents the hands of the couple joined in marriage in this and earlier periods.
